In North Carolina, a contractor or subcontractor has 120-days from the last date of furnishing of labor or materials to file and serve a claim of lien on the real property.

Types of Liens in North Carolina The three most common types of liens are tax, mechanic, and judgement. Each one has specific guidelines to follow in order to file and enforce the lien.

In North Carolina, a lien claimant has 120 days from the date of last furnishing to complete these 3 steps: Fill out a mechanics lien form that meets NC requirements. ... File the lien with the county recorder's office. ... Serve a copy of the lien on the property owner.

A subcontractor's right to a lien through subrogation is waived if the contractor signs a lien waiver before the subcontractor has perfected their lien on the property. North Carolina has no requirement that a lien waiver must be notarized.

? All claims of lien on real property must be filed in the office of the clerk of superior court in each county where the real property subject to the claim of lien on real property is located.
